Description
1. Compliant with JIS standards;
2. Features C-shaped retaining rings for securing cylinder body to front/rear covers, with riveted piston-rod assembly ensuring compactness and reliability;
3. Precision-honed bore surface enhances wear resistance and operational longevity;
4. Extended front cover guiding system improves alignment stability;
5. Space-saving profile maximizes installation flexibility in confined spaces;
6. Integrated sensor grooves along cylinder periphery facilitate seamless sensor mounting;
7. Comprehensive selection of standardized mounting accessories available;

AirTAC ACQ100X90H Ultra-Thin Cylinder Specifications

  • Model: ACQ100X90H
  • Bore size: Ø100mm
  • Stroke: 90mm
  • Operating pressure: 0.05–1.0 MPa
  • Medium temperature: -20℃ to 80℃
  • Cushioning type: Adjustable rubber buffer (both ends)
  • Mounting style: Basic type (MF1)
  • Port size: 1/4 NPT (G1/4 optional)
  • Piston material: Aluminum alloy with hard anodization
  • Rod material: Stainless steel (SUS304)
  • Seal material: NBR (nitrile rubber)
  • Weight: 4.8kg ±2%
  • Dimensions: 178mm(L) × 125mm(W) × 125mm(H)
  • Max piston speed: 500mm/s
  • Lubrication requirement: ISO VG32 turbine oil (non-lube operation possible)
  • Standard compliance: ISO 6432, VDMA 24562

Ultra-compact profile cylinder optimized for space-critical automation systems. Features double-acting operation with precision-machined guide rods for anti-rotation stability. The hard-anodized barrel provides enhanced wear resistance in high-cycle applications (up to 5 million cycles at 0.5MPa). Includes magnetic piston for position sensing compatibility.

Typical Applications:
  • PCB handling robots in electronics manufacturing
  • Clamping mechanisms in CNC fixture systems
  • Vertical lift gates in packaging conveyors
  • Precision paper feeding in printing machinery
  • Cleanroom wafer processing equipment
Installation tip: Maintain 0.5mm minimum clearance between magnetic switch and cylinder body. For vertical mounting, use rod-down position with 20% reduced load capacity factor. Requires 5μm filtered air with 1-10mg/m³ oil mist (ISO 8573-1 Class 4-4-3).
